laykorn:Network lock... It can't access any other sim card except the default SIM (AT&T in my case). A SIM lock, simlock, network lock or subsidy lock is a capability built into GSM mobile phones by mobile phone manufacturers. Network providers use this capability to restrict the use of these phones to specific countries and network providers. A phone sold without a SIM lock is called a SIM-free or unlocked phone and the purchaser can insert a SIM card of their choice. |
